How to Defend Against Distributed Denial-of-Service (DDoS) Attacks

Article Image for How to Defend Against Distributed Denial-of-Service (DDoS) Attacks

 

DDoS attacks pose a threat to both businesses and individuals. These malicious activities aim to disrupt systems, servers or networks by inundating them with traffic making them inoperable. The consequences can be severe resulting in prolonged downtime, financial repercussions and harm to reputation. It is vital to understand how to safeguard against attacks to uphold the integrity and accessibility of online services.

Understanding DDoS Attacks

DDoS attacks are orchestrated to render an online service inaccessible by flooding it with traffic from origins. In contrast to a Denial of Service (DoS) attack emanating from a single source DDoS attacks utilize a network of compromised computers called a botnet for a coordinated offensive. This complexity makes DDoS attacks more challenging to counteract.

Common types of DDoS assaults comprise;

  • Volume based attacks: These inundate the target, with data volumes to deplete bandwidth.
  • Protocol attacks: These consume server resources or network equipment capacity.
  • Application layer attacks: These focus on web applications and are the most difficult to identify.

Preventive Measures

Mitigating DDoS attacks necessitates an integrated strategy. Here are some important strategies to consider;

  • Utilizing Firewalls and Intrusion Detection Systems (IDS): Firewalls can prevent traffic while IDS can identify unusual patterns that suggest an attack is underway.
  • Leveraging Content Delivery Networks (CDNs): CDNs spread content across servers worldwide reducing the risk of any single server being overwhelmed.
  • Implementing Rate Limiting: This involves limiting the number of requests a user can make to a server within a timeframe, which can help minimize the impact of an attack.

Mitigation Techniques for DDoS Attacks

In case an attack occurs despite measures mitigation techniques become crucial. These may include;

  1. Traffic Analysis: Distinguishing between malicious traffic aids in filtering out harmful data.
  2. Deploying Sacrificial Servers: Using servers to absorb the attack helps shield the primary server from being overloaded.
  3. Employing Load Balancing: Distributing traffic among multiple servers ensures that no single server becomes overwhelmed.

Engaging with ISPs and Third Party Services

Collaboration with Internet Service Providers (ISPs) and third party security services is key, in defending against DDoS attacks. ISPs can provide DDoS services that offer an extra layer of defense by identifying and blocking malicious traffic before it reaches your network. Cloudflare and Akamai are experts in combating DDoS attacks using methods like anycast routing and traffic scrubbing.

To effectively defend against attacks it is crucial to continuously monitor network activity and have a response plan in place. Monitoring helps catch anomalies while a response plan should detail steps for isolating affected systems communicating with stakeholders and swiftly restoring normal operations.

Technique Description Example Tools/Services
Firewall/IDS Prevents unauthorized access and identifies malicious behavior. Palo Alto Networks, Snort
CDN Distributes content across servers to reduce strain on any single server. Akamai, Cloudflare
Sacrificial Servers Deploying decoy servers to absorb attack impact requires a custom setup as no tools/services are widely used for this purpose. N/A (custom setup)
Load Balancing Distributes network traffic evenly across multiple servers. Nginx, HAProxy
DDoS Mitigation Services Specialized services like Akamai Prolexic and Cloudflare DDoS Protection. Counter DDoS attacks effectively. Akamai Prolexic, Cloudflare DDoS Protection

Leading companies like Cloudflare, Akamai Prolexic among others offer tailored solutions suited to operational scales. Leveraging these services can significantly bolster your defenses against DDoS threats.

The importance of frameworks cannot be overlooked in deterring DDoS attacks as laws and regulations also play a crucial role, in preventing such incidents.

Laws like the Computer Fraud and Abuse Act in the United States impose penalties on individuals caught engaging in such activities. Working closely with law enforcement agencies can help trace the origins of cyber attacks and hold those accountable.

The Significance of Ongoing Improvement

Strategies for defending against DDoS attacks should never stay stagnant. As attackers come up with tactics defensive measures must also adapt. It's crucial to update security protocols invest in new technologies and educate employees about potential risks as part of a flexible security approach. Participating in industry discussions and staying updated on emerging threats can offer insights into effective defense strategies.

The battle against DDoS attacks is continuous but manageable, with effort and thoughtful planning.

By grasping the nature of these attacks implementing preventive measures using mitigation techniques during an attack collaborating with internet service providers and security experts establishing comprehensive monitoring systems complying with legal regulations and consistently enhancing strategies—organizations can effectively protect their digital assets.